The Communication Conundrum: More Than Just Talking

One of the first things I observed at Aether was their communication pattern. It was reactive and often fragmented. Mark would send a cryptic message on Slack about a database issue. Anya would follow up with a long email detailing data inconsistencies. Sarah would then try to synthesize these into actionable items, often leading to more questions than answers. There was no single source of truth, no consistent rhythm.

“We talk all the time,” Sarah insisted during one of our early strategy sessions at their Midtown office, near the iconic Georgia Tech Global Learning Center. “We’re literally sitting next to each other.” But talking isn’t necessarily communicating effectively. My expert opinion? Most small teams confuse proximity with clarity. They assume that because they’re in the same room, everyone is on the same page. This is rarely true.

According to a 2023 report by Gallup, highly engaged teams show 21% greater profitability. While engagement has many facets, clear communication is a bedrock. For Aether, I pushed for a simple, non-negotiable daily stand-up. Not a long meeting, just 15 minutes, every morning at 9:30 AM. Each person had to answer three questions: What did I accomplish yesterday? What will I accomplish today? What blockers do I have? This immediately brought transparency to their individual workloads and, more importantly, exposed dependencies.

I remember Mark, initially skeptical, saying, “Do we really need another meeting?” Within a week, he was the one flagging potential issues during the stand-ups, realizing how quickly a small coding snag could derail Anya’s data analysis. This isn’t about micromanagement; it’s about creating a shared awareness of the collective effort. It’s about proactive problem-solving, not reactive firefighting. My experience tells me that these brief, structured check-ins are the single most impactful change a small team can make to its communication hygiene.

Accountability and Ownership: Who Does What, Really?

The next major hurdle for Aether Analytics was a lack of clear ownership. Tasks would be discussed, agreed upon, and then… sometimes they’d get done, sometimes they wouldn’t. Or worse, two people would tackle the same problem from different angles, wasting valuable time.

I once had a client, a fintech startup down in the Old Fourth Ward, facing a similar issue. They had a critical API integration that kept getting delayed. Everyone assumed someone else was handling the final testing. It wasn’t until I sat them down and mapped out every single task with a single, named owner that they realized the gap. This isn’t about blame; it’s about clarity. When everyone is responsible, nobody is responsible.

For Aether, I introduced the concept of a “Driver” for every significant initiative. Using a lightweight project management tool like ClickUp (which they opted for over Asana due to its customizability), we created a board where each task had a clearly assigned owner. Not just “development team” or “data,” but “Mark” or “Anya.” This simple act drastically reduced ambiguity. Sarah, as the CEO, became the ultimate “Approver” for key decisions, but the day-to-day execution was firmly in the hands of the assigned Driver.

I also advocated for a DACI framework for bigger decisions – Driver, Approver, Contributor, Informed. This isn’t just theory; it’s how you make decisions stick in a small, fast-moving environment. For example, when deciding on a new machine learning model architecture, Anya would be the Driver, Mark a Contributor (providing technical feasibility input), Sarah the Approver (considering business impact), and external advisors would be Informed. This framework, while seemingly formal for a three-person team, eliminated endless debates and ensured that decisions were made, documented, and acted upon.

The Trap of Perfectionism and Scope Creep

Small teams often fall prey to two related demons: perfectionism and scope creep. Because each member feels immense ownership, there’s a natural inclination to make everything “perfect” before release. Simultaneously, new ideas, often brilliant, pop up constantly, leading to features being added mid-sprint.

Sarah, for instance, wanted Aether Analytics’ dashboard to be not just functional, but “delightful” and “revolutionary” from day one. Mark, in turn, kept finding “better” ways to optimize their backend, even if the current solution was perfectly adequate for the beta launch. Anya was constantly refining data models, adding more and more variables, delaying the release of a stable, albeit simpler, predictive engine.

Here’s what nobody tells you: done is better than perfect, especially in a startup. Your first version will be imperfect. It has to be. The goal is to get it into users’ hands, learn, and iterate. A 2024 survey by CB Insights (a reputable source for startup data) continues to list “no market need” and “ran out of cash” as top reasons for startup failure. Both can be exacerbated by endless pursuit of perfection and unchecked scope.

My advice to Aether was blunt: define your Minimum Viable Product (MVP) and stick to it like glue. We mapped out the absolute core functionality required for the beta, prioritizing features that directly addressed their initial user problem. Anything else was moved to a “future enhancements” backlog. This required Sarah to make some tough calls, pushing back on Mark’s desire for a more elegant database schema or Anya’s urge to incorporate an additional sentiment analysis layer. It’s about disciplined execution, not just creative ideation.

What is the ideal size for a small startup team?

While there’s no magic number, many successful technology startups begin with a core team of 2-5 co-founders or early employees. This size allows for rapid decision-making and tight communication without excessive administrative overhead.

How can small startup teams avoid burnout?

Burnout is a significant risk. Strategies include setting realistic expectations, defining clear work-life boundaries, encouraging regular breaks, delegating tasks effectively, and celebrating small wins to maintain morale. Regular, honest check-ins about workload are also essential.

What project management tools are best for small technology startups?

Lightweight, intuitive tools are best. Options like Asana, Trello, ClickUp, or even shared spreadsheets can be highly effective. The key is consistency in use and ensuring the tool supports clear task assignment and progress tracking without adding unnecessary complexity.

How important is culture in a small startup team?

Extremely important. In a small team, cultural fit and shared values are paramount. A strong, positive culture fosters trust, open communication, and resilience, which are critical when navigating the inherent challenges of a startup. It’s far easier to build a good culture from day one than to fix a toxic one later.

Should small startups hire generalists or specialists?

Initially, generalists who can wear multiple hats are incredibly valuable. As the startup grows and specific needs become clearer, bringing in specialists for critical functions (e.g., advanced data science, specific backend architecture) becomes more appropriate. A balance is often ideal, with core generalists supported by targeted specialists as needed.
